Restricted
Restricted adjective - Having distinct or certain limits.
Specialized and restricted are semantically related. In some cases you can use "Specialized" instead an adjective "Restricted".
Specialized
Specialized adjective - Used by or intended for experts in a particular field of knowledge.
Usage example: highly specialized terms that have very specific meanings in legal documents
Restricted and specialized are semantically related. Sometimes you can use "Restricted" instead an adjective "Specialized".
